Description:

Dodonis Mytzythra is arguably the finest of all Greek grating cheeses. Similar to a hard ricotta, but more intense in flavor and therefore not much is needed to achieve that good flavor.

Features:

Product of Greece


Made from Sheep's Milk


Traditional Greek salty cheese for grating over pasta

Brown Butter Spaghetti with Mizithra Cheese (OH GOD, SO GOOD)

The cheese is a two-to-one mixture of Mizithra and Pecorino Romano:
1 part Pecorino to 2 parts Mizithra
(I've had it with just Mizithra, but the Romano adds a lot of flavor.#
Brown at least 1 stick of butter per pound of spaghetti or linguini.

#You should see little brown bits in the butter. If they turn black, forget it and start over.#

Cook the spaghetti according to package directions.
Before draining the pasta, reserve a half of a cup of the cooking water.
After draining the pasta, put it back into the pan and add the cooking water.
#The cooking water keeps the pasta from becoming too dry#

Add the browned butter and stir to completely to coat, then add the cheeses #as much as you like).
Stir to coat lightly...you'll see.
Italian parsley is probably the best garnish

Remember to salt the water. About a tablespoon of salt per pot of water. Otherwise the pasta will turn out bland.
And no oil in the water. Oil makes the sauce fall off the pasta.
I don't know who came up with the idea of putting oil in the pasta water, but it certainly wasn't an Italian.

For those who love Greek Myzithra, this is the cheese to get. For those who have never tried this cheese, you don't know what you are missing. It is a hard and brittle cheese with a very unique sharp flavour that goes great in salads graded on pasta instead of parmigiana or with good crackers or bread with some tomato on the side.
